'If you want a trophy, leave Tottenham!'
It's hard to expect to win at Tottenham Hotspur. Instead, if you leave Tottenham (Taltenham), you can win the trophy. As many as 44 players have lifted the trophy through 'Taltenham'.
It can be a coincidence if there are a single digit or around 10 people. However, if more than 40 players have experienced the same situation, it has a similar weight to the formula or truth. Statistics accumulated one by one over a long period of time prove 'Taltenham = Win'.
The Sun, a British media outlet, said on the 19th (Korean time) 'All 44 players who left Tottenham won the cup, and Kieran Trippier won twice. Harry Kane (Bayern Munich) is still the only one who has not won the cup, he said, introducing the creepy truth of 'Taltenham = winning'.
This is proved once again by Trippier's victory in the Carabao Cup (League Cup). Trippier, who is currently a member of Newcastle United, played a major role in winning the 2024-2025 Carabao Cup final at Wembley Stadium in London on the 17th, helping to beat Liverpool 2-1. Trippier assisted Dan Burn's opening header goal in first-half stoppage time.

Trippier then won his second trophy since 'Taltenham'. Trippier, who was Son Heung-min's 'motivation to join Tottenham' and best friend in the past, left for Atletico Madrid (Spain) in July 2019 and played 'Taltenham' early. And immediately, he experienced a La Liga championship in the 2020-2021 season. He then moved to Newcastle in January 2022 and returned to the EPL to achieve his second career championship.
The Sun said, "'Tripeer's victory caused another horrifying phenomenon in which players at Tottenham went to other teams and won trophies.'" As many as 44 players left the team during Tottenham's 17 years of absence to win the championship, they were mocked as spurs. At the moment, this curse only remains with Kane.

Tottenham has not won in 17 years since winning the League Cup in the 2007-2008 season. Numerous superstar players have poured their energy into winning the tournament at Tottenham, but they have repeatedly failed. World-renowned coaches such as Jose Mourinho and Antonio Conte also failed to solve the curse of Tottenham, which failed to win.
What's interesting is that all of these players who left Tottenham won the championship on other teams. This number amounts to a whopping 44. After leaving Tottenham, Luka Modric has won a total of 10 cups, including four league titles and six Champions League titles for Real Madrid. Kyle Walker also won six EPL championships, including a glorious 'Treble' after leaving for Manchester City. All of the familiar names he played with Son Heung-min, including Trippier, Lucas Moura, Toby Alderweireld, Jan Vertonghen, Christian Eriksen, Tanguy Ndombele, Carlos Vinicius, and Eric Lamela, experienced the title after Tottenham.

The next person to fill the formula 'Taltenham=Winning' is Kane. Kane is the only one who hasn't won since leaving Tottenham. He moved to Bayern Munich in the summer of 2023, but failed to win the title because Munich failed to win the title for 12 consecutive seasons in the 2023-2024 season. He also failed to win the Champions League and the German Football Association (DFB) Pokal. The `curse of no officer' attached to Tottenham is the strongest.
But this season, I think I'm finally going to break the curse. Munich is currently ranked first in the Bundesliga (62 points). Recently, he has slowed down a bit and is being chased by Leverkusen (56 points) by six points, but he has a high chance of winning. If Kane wins, there will be 45 players who will win after Tottenham.
